Output ba58b54fd89da8ced115a5e507bf676dbfd1fb104bf233a531b96ecd15a876ca:1

value
516958
script pubkey
OP_0 OP_PUSHBYTES_20 d75ee39bdfc6fcfa81131b950c0c5f462f18bd01
address
tb1q6a0w8x7lcm704qgnrw2scrzlgch330gpk6y727
transaction
ba58b54fd89da8ced115a5e507bf676dbfd1fb104bf233a531b96ecd15a876ca
confirmations
75515
spent
true